So, 'God's Gift' is this intriguing little drama from 2023. The whole setup is pretty compelling: you've got this elderly couple, living in a tight-knit village, faced with the unexpected arrival of a baby left on their doorstep. The pacing feels deliberate, allowing the audience to soak in the couple's moral dilemma as they contemplate their next steps. It dives deep into themes of care, desperation, and societal neglect - especially regarding vulnerable children. The performances are quite heartfelt; you can really feel the weight of their years and their struggles. What stands out to me is the atmospheric tension. It captures that small-town vibe perfectly, almost like a character in itself. The practical effects are subtle but effective, creating an eerie, contemplative mood throughout.
